Branch: refs/heads/main
Home:
https://github.com/hibernate/hibernate-search
Commit: 397f0609f712ddca52198257cfd6a4c20b446356
https://github.com/hibernate/hibernate-search/commit/397f0609f712ddca5219...
Author: Fabio Massimo Ercoli <fabiomassimo.ercoli(a)gmail.com>
Date: 2021-07-22 (Thu, 22 Jul 2021)
Changed paths:
M
mapper/orm/src/main/java/org/hibernate/search/mapper/orm/outbox/impl/OutboxAdditionalJaxbMappingProducer.java
M
mapper/orm/src/main/java/org/hibernate/search/mapper/orm/outbox/impl/OutboxEvent.java
Log Message:
-----------
HSEARCH-4228 Add timestamp field on outbox events
Commit: a2694042a324028cc8a0c33cb58f50457e6adbad
https://github.com/hibernate/hibernate-search/commit/a2694042a324028cc8a0...
Author: Fabio Massimo Ercoli <fabiomassimo.ercoli(a)gmail.com>
Date: 2021-07-22 (Thu, 22 Jul 2021)
Changed paths:
M
integrationtest/mapper/orm/src/test/java/org/hibernate/search/integrationtest/mapper/orm/automaticindexing/strategy/outbox/FilteringOutboxEventFinder.java
M
mapper/orm/src/main/java/org/hibernate/search/mapper/orm/outbox/impl/DefaultOutboxEventFinder.java
Log Message:
-----------
HSEARCH-4228 Order outbox events by their timestamps
Commit: 6078469de57d7cb4b27ef28d024425e7c2d8f388
https://github.com/hibernate/hibernate-search/commit/6078469de57d7cb4b27e...
Author: Fabio Massimo Ercoli <fabiomassimo.ercoli(a)gmail.com>
Date: 2021-07-22 (Thu, 22 Jul 2021)
Changed paths:
M
mapper/orm/src/main/java/org/hibernate/search/mapper/orm/outbox/impl/OutboxAdditionalJaxbMappingProducer.java
Log Message:
-----------
HSEARCH-4228 Use column defualt with current_timestamp
Commit: d224fb10741af9dc981166f9f9e8bd5e21a47737
https://github.com/hibernate/hibernate-search/commit/d224fb10741af9dc9811...
Author: Fabio Massimo Ercoli <fabiomassimo.ercoli(a)gmail.com>
Date: 2021-07-22 (Thu, 22 Jul 2021)
Changed paths:
M
integrationtest/mapper/orm/src/test/java/org/hibernate/search/integrationtest/mapper/orm/automaticindexing/strategy/outbox/OutboxPollingAutomaticIndexingStrategyLifecycleIT.java
M
util/internal/integrationtest/common/src/main/java/org/hibernate/search/util/impl/integrationtest/common/rule/BackendMock.java
M
util/internal/integrationtest/common/src/main/java/org/hibernate/search/util/impl/integrationtest/common/rule/VerifyingStubBackendBehavior.java
Log Message:
-----------
HSEARCH-4228 Remove awaitFirstDocumentWorkCall method
We're using a different strategy to wait for a *strictly* partial processing moment
Commit: 12882273026972a1bd1bec100b2f5bf83dee8e63
https://github.com/hibernate/hibernate-search/commit/12882273026972a1bd1b...
Author: Fabio Massimo Ercoli <fabiomassimo.ercoli(a)gmail.com>
Date: 2021-07-22 (Thu, 22 Jul 2021)
Changed paths:
M
integrationtest/mapper/orm/src/test/java/org/hibernate/search/integrationtest/mapper/orm/automaticindexing/strategy/outbox/FilteringOutboxEventFinder.java
M
integrationtest/mapper/orm/src/test/java/org/hibernate/search/integrationtest/mapper/orm/automaticindexing/strategy/outbox/OutboxPollingOutOfOrderIdsIT.java
Log Message:
-----------
HSEARCH-4228 Keep use events by ids for this test
Basically this test expectes events ordered by ids
Commit: 8114cf18c5cb77a0f2c1c52670e3a3c4ae85f02c
https://github.com/hibernate/hibernate-search/commit/8114cf18c5cb77a0f2c1...
Author: Fabio Massimo Ercoli <fabiomassimo.ercoli(a)gmail.com>
Date: 2021-07-22 (Thu, 22 Jul 2021)
Changed paths:
M
integrationtest/mapper/orm/src/test/java/org/hibernate/search/integrationtest/mapper/orm/automaticindexing/strategy/outbox/OutboxPollingOutOfOrderIdsIT.java
M
util/internal/integrationtest/common/src/main/java/org/hibernate/search/util/impl/integrationtest/common/rule/BackendMock.java
Log Message:
-----------
HSEARCH-4228 Allow FIRST / SECOND out of order
Both orders seem to be reasonable
Commit: c9f2d30112949262c564ad969ddbce61b0a9f538
https://github.com/hibernate/hibernate-search/commit/c9f2d30112949262c564...
Author: Fabio Massimo Ercoli <fabiomassimo.ercoli(a)gmail.com>
Date: 2021-07-22 (Thu, 22 Jul 2021)
Changed paths:
M
integrationtest/mapper/orm/src/test/java/org/hibernate/search/integrationtest/mapper/orm/automaticindexing/strategy/outbox/OutboxPollingOutOfOrderIdsIT.java
Log Message:
-----------
HSEARCH-4228 Support test case
Commit: d38b320ecb4fada9eb3640102bcba2a5b7b85af8
https://github.com/hibernate/hibernate-search/commit/d38b320ecb4fada9eb36...
Author: Fabio Massimo Ercoli <fabiomassimo.ercoli(a)gmail.com>
Date: 2021-07-22 (Thu, 22 Jul 2021)
Changed paths:
M
mapper/orm/src/main/java/org/hibernate/search/mapper/orm/outbox/impl/OutboxAdditionalJaxbMappingProducer.java
Log Message:
-----------
HSEARCH-4228 Add index to moment column
Commit: 4e5e0ec0a2e284897b36320afa4fe1ff921e070f
https://github.com/hibernate/hibernate-search/commit/4e5e0ec0a2e284897b36...
Author: Fabio Massimo Ercoli <fabiomassimo.ercoli(a)gmail.com>
Date: 2021-07-22 (Thu, 22 Jul 2021)
Changed paths:
M
mapper/orm/src/main/java/org/hibernate/search/mapper/orm/outbox/impl/OutboxEventBackgroundExecutor.java
Log Message:
-----------
HSEARCH-4228 Log more stuff on processing (background)
Commit: 136d8aea575259f05bcf6c616d249945ae1817a9
https://github.com/hibernate/hibernate-search/commit/136d8aea575259f05bcf...
Author: Fabio Massimo Ercoli <fabiomassimo.ercoli(a)gmail.com>
Date: 2021-07-22 (Thu, 22 Jul 2021)
Changed paths:
M
integrationtest/mapper/orm/src/test/java/org/hibernate/search/integrationtest/mapper/orm/automaticindexing/strategy/outbox/FilteringOutboxEventFinder.java
M
mapper/orm/src/main/java/org/hibernate/search/mapper/orm/outbox/impl/DefaultOutboxEventFinder.java
Log Message:
-----------
HSEARCH-4228 Use id as a second key to order events
This will mitigate (but not completely solve) the issue of having a low moment time
resolution
Commit: a81b2538b5264eac1af365a0d4d2f57de5ecf094
https://github.com/hibernate/hibernate-search/commit/a81b2538b5264eac1af3...
Author: Fabio Massimo Ercoli <fabiomassimo.ercoli(a)gmail.com>
Date: 2021-07-22 (Thu, 22 Jul 2021)
Changed paths:
M
integrationtest/mapper/orm/src/test/java/org/hibernate/search/integrationtest/mapper/orm/automaticindexing/strategy/outbox/OutboxPollingOutOfOrderIdsIT.java
Log Message:
-----------
HSEARCH-4228 Run out-of-order tests on different DBs
Skipping them with H2 && JDK8
Commit: d49d23c485655d532ea8eb150d1ebb9f9ad81118
https://github.com/hibernate/hibernate-search/commit/d49d23c485655d532ea8...
Author: Fabio Massimo Ercoli <fabiomassimo.ercoli(a)gmail.com>
Date: 2021-07-22 (Thu, 22 Jul 2021)
Changed paths:
M
mapper/orm/src/main/java/org/hibernate/search/mapper/orm/outbox/impl/OutboxAdditionalJaxbMappingProducer.java
Log Message:
-----------
HSEARCH-4228 Raise to 6 mysql timestamp column precision
Commit: 80ef309d3da0ee83a961b83741d6b885afe9cfca
https://github.com/hibernate/hibernate-search/commit/80ef309d3da0ee83a961...
Author: Fabio Massimo Ercoli <fabiomassimo.ercoli(a)gmail.com>
Date: 2021-07-22 (Thu, 22 Jul 2021)
Changed paths:
M
mapper/orm/src/main/java/org/hibernate/search/mapper/orm/outbox/impl/OutboxAdditionalJaxbMappingProducer.java
Log Message:
-----------
HSEARCH-4228 Use dialects functions to render timestamp function
Even if we cannot to the same to express the sql type precision
Commit: b51387976b75ca4eaaa884395dbd0a2a3c619d35
https://github.com/hibernate/hibernate-search/commit/b51387976b75ca4eaaa8...
Author: Fabio Massimo Ercoli <fabiomassimo.ercoli(a)gmail.com>
Date: 2021-07-22 (Thu, 22 Jul 2021)
Changed paths:
M
mapper/orm/src/main/java/org/hibernate/search/mapper/orm/outbox/impl/OutboxAdditionalJaxbMappingProducer.java
Log Message:
-----------
HSEARCH-4228 Use specific timestamp sql type with mssql
Compare:
https://github.com/hibernate/hibernate-search/compare/aa05633d86fb...b513...